Fontaine-Lavaganne is a French municipality with 507 inhabitants (at January 1, 2017) in Oise in the region of Hauts-de-France . The municipality is located in the arrondissement of Beauvais and is part of the Communauté de communes de la Picardie Verte and the canton of Grandvilliers .

geography

The train station in the interwar period

The municipality is located on the former Route nationale 1 and the railway line from Le Tréport to Beauvais , around two and a half kilometers north of Marseille-en-Beauvaisis ; the breakpoint has not been served since 2007. The hamlets of Haute-Fontaine and Verte-Fontaine belong to the municipality.

Attractions

  • Saint-Jean-Baptiste Church, a brick building from 1676
  • Notre-Dame du Bon Secours chapel in the cemetery
  • Castle from the 14th century
